Barcelona’s Icons: Raphinha and Alexia Putellas
In Barcelona, the campaign celebrates Raphinha and Alexia Putellas.
Raphinha topped La Liga with a 7.80 average rating, a season in which scored 18 goals and provided 9 assists in 36 league games. He was one of the most important players to lead tth team to titles in La Liga, Copa del Rey and Supercopa.
Meanwhile, Alexia Putellas led Liga F with an 8.15 average Sofascore Rating. She scored 16 goals and added 11 assists to her score. She showed why she remains one of world football’s most complete midfielders.

From Zadar to CBS: Global Recognition, Data at the Core
The campaign’s impact isn’t limited to cityscapes. This June, Sofascore hosted its first-ever Player of the Season Award Show in Zadar, opening the Sunset Sports Festival 2025. The ceremony was hosted by Kate Scott and football legend Peter Schmeichel, under the creative direction of CBS’s Emmy-winning producer Pete Radovich. This show will exclusively be aired on CBS this August.
Ahead of the show, Sofascore trophies were displayed in a circle around Zadar’s iconic Greeting to the Sun monument, each accompanied by the winner’s photo and season rating. It was a visual tribute to consistency and contribution on the pitch.
